THALL

Transfer Hall Sensor Values

Type

Transfer

Product Rev

Syntax

<a_>THALL

Aries 1.0

Units

N/A

Range

1 to 6 (Ø or 7 is a fault condition)

Default

N/A

Response

THALL: <*>6

See Also

ALIGN

,

SHALL


Encoder Motors

: The THALL command reports the present Hall sensor

value. There are six distinct Hall states, from 1 to 6. Rotating the motor shaft
clockwise, the Hall state order should be 6, 2, 3, 1, 5, 4, 6, 2, 3, 1, 5, 4, 6…

THALL values Ø and 7 are invalid and will fault the drive, and report E37–Bad
Hall State.

For a complete description on how to troubleshoot Hall sensors, especially
for non-Parker Hannifin motors, see Hall Sensor
Configuration/Troubleshooting on page

164

.

Note:

For auto-configured “smart encoders”, the THALL only reports the

initial hall state of the encoder when power is applied.

TIDAC

Transfer D Quadrature Current

Type

Transfer

Product Rev

Syntax

<a_>TCI

Aries 3.10

Units

Amps

Range

N/A

Default

N/A

Response

TCI: <*>5.ØØ

See Also

DMTIC

,

DMTICD

,

DMTIP

,

TDICNT

,

TDIMAX

The TIDAC command reports the actual “d” quadrature motor current in

amps (peak of sine).

TIQAC

Transfer Q Quadrature Current

Type

Transfer

Product Rev

Syntax

<a_>TCI

Aries 3.10

Units

Amps

Range

N/A

Default

N/A

Response

TCI: <*>5.ØØ

See Also

DMTIC

,

DMTICD

,

DMTIP

,

TDICNT

,

TDIMAX

The TIQAC command reports the actual “q” quadrature motor current in

amps (peak of sine).
